1 – Understanding the supplement market
Before developing your product, you need to understand the U.S. supplement industry, which is part of the broader health and wellness market.
This industry includes supplements targeting various needs, such as beauty, weight management, sports nutrition, and overall wellness. Supplements in capsule form are widely used to deliver ingredients like:
- Vitamins and minerals;
- Amino acids;
- Herbal extracts;
- Probiotics;
- Nootropics.
Why choose encapsulated supplements?
- Easy consumption: Capsules are portable, convenient, and integrate seamlessly into daily routines;
- Optimized absorption: Capsules can be formulated for quick or controlled release, enhancing efficacy;
- Precise dosing: Capsules ensure accurate ingredient dosages for consistent results.
Other supplement forms include:
- Liquid drops;
- Herbal teas;
- Gummies.
Each has its benefits, but encapsulated supplements remain one of the most popular choices due to their versatility and effectiveness.
2 – Choosing your niche
You can’t create a product without first having an idea and a target audience, right? Well, simply rephrasing the words, you can’t create a capsule supplement without knowing what it will be used for and who it will be intended for. To define your product, you need to conduct niche research.
We can already tell you that every niche sells, and there is plenty of room to operate. But just because every niche sells doesn’t mean you should choose one just because you think it’s the best. After all, what is best for some may not be for others.
Research various supplement niches, understand the goals people seek with them, identify which ones have high demand, which have lower sales, and what people are most looking for. Analyze the competition and observe how other entrepreneurs position themselves within these niches.
Additionally, consider which niche you have the most affinity with. For example, if you are a healthcare professional, creating a supplement aligned with the results your clients seek is a great option, and you could also sell it within your business (if you have one).
However, if you are not from a field related to supplements, then ask yourself: where do you see your business in three years? Selling to the weight loss market and establishing your position? Or perhaps targeting another niche?
Reflecting on and answering these questions after conducting thorough niche research will greatly help you determine which segment to enter.

5 – Logistics: ensuring efficient storage and fulfillment
A well-structured logistics plan determines how your supplements will be stored, shipped, and delivered to customers. You have two primary options:
- Self-fulfillment – Store products at your location and manage shipping independently;
- Third-party fulfillment (3PL) – Use a fulfillment center that handles warehousing and shipping for you.
Many startups opt for 3PL services to minimize upfront storage costs and streamline order fulfillment. Research shipping partners to ensure fast, reliable delivery and positive customer experiences.
